Why can't I access all my photo addenda in Photograph-It Plus?

Photograph-It Plus is only capable of working with the photo addenda that are actually present in your report. While it will have tabs for extra photo addenda, if those addenda do not exist in your report, you will need to restructure a custom skeleton to include them.

1. If you have an existing custom skeleton you wish to restructure, open a new blank report based on the custom skeleton and skip to Step 5. If you do not have an existing custom skeleton, open a new report of the type you'd like to restructure and continue to Step 2.
2. Go to FileSave as Skeleton.
3. Enter a name for your custom skeleton and click Save, then OK.
4. Close the report, then open a new report using your new custom skeleton.
5. Open the restructure dialog.

  • In Appraise-It 9.0 or higher, go to ActionRestructure custom skeleton.
  • In Appraise-It 8.3 or below, Go to FileUtilitiesRestructure Report

6. Select PHOT_LIB.RPT in the Available Addenda Libraries drop-down in the bottom half of the Report Builder dialog.

Report Builder screenshot

7. In the Current Contents list at the top of the Report Builder dialog, select the addendum below where you want the new one to appear in the report, then select the new one from the Addenda Available In Selected Library drop-down below and click Insert Into. The new addendum will be inserted above the addendum you selected.

Report Builder screenshot

8. To remove an unneeded addendum, select it and click Delete.
9. When you have finished adding and/or removing addenda, click OK.
10. You can use the dialog here to enter notes about the changes you made to the default skeleton. Click OK.
11. Close the open report.

If your report was created with the custom skeleton you just restructured, reopen your report and the new photo addenda will be available. If your report was created with a default skeleton, follow steps 12 through 16 to load it into your new custom skeleton.

12. In Appraise-It, go to FileOpen.
13. Browse to the report file you want to open and select it.
14. Hold down the "Ctrl" key on your keyboard while clicking Open.
15. Click OK if you get a message that says "The skeleton used to create the selected report could not be located. Please choose the skeleton that best describes your report."
16. Select the custom skeleton you just created and click OK. The report will now contain the new photo addenda; be sure to save the report.
